Abstract

A master policy server manages security polices for client computers through a network of local policy servers. Each local policy server is responsible for the security policies on a group of clients and maintains a data store containing the security policies and security infornation pertaining to the clients. Periodically, the master policy server and the local policy server synchronize, at which time the master policy server replicates updated policies to the local policy servers and the local policy servers upload client security statistics to the master policy server for consolidation into a global status.

Claims (40)

1. A computerized method of distributing security policies comprising:

maintaining a security policy at a master policy server;

periodically synchronizing the master policy server and a local policy server to replicate the security policy at the local policy server;

managing security for a plurality of client platforms by the local policy server, the security policy comprising security parameters particular to each client platform; and

replicating the security policy to the local policy server upon request to the master policy server;

wherein the plurality of client platform are determined according to hardware and software platform type for determining which of a plurality of security policies is associated with each client platform;

wherein a plurality of security policies are capable of being created at the master policy server;

wherein the local policy server requests a specific security policy particular to the plurality of client platforms managed by the local policy server from the plurality of security policies;

creating the security policy at the local policy server; and transferring the security policy to the master policy server.
